Abstract
In this paper, computer technology is integrated with education of art and design. From the view of environmental art design, the teaching method of spatial design is explored. Computer-aided design is utilized in the teaching method of spatial design for helping students enhance the abilities of comprehension and creation. The teaching model is a whole system from perception of space to creation of space; that is to say, space was taken as the main line including perception, representation, change and creation of space. In the whole process, the teaching model breaks through the traditional training model of spatial design, provided more effective, faster and more intuitionistic teaching experience for beginners by utilizing computer-aided design. The teaching model not only becomes a drawing tool but also an assistant of awareness and creation of space.
